Rhoda Prevail Tyoden Esq, Country Vice President of the International Federation of Women Lawyers (FIDA), has said that there was a dire and urgent need for specialized courts to be designated for the adjudication and quick dispensation of justice for Gender-Based Violence crimes in Nigeria.

Condemning the gruesome murders of Iniobong Hiny Umoren who was allegedly killed through a job employment ploy and Adaeze Ikpeama Esq, a young lawyer reportedly murdered by her husband, Tyoden said the two incidents were clear indicators that females have become endangered species in Nigeria thus necessitating the need for courts trained with peculiar insights into the complexities and dynamics of GBV to stem the ugly tide through the speedy and effective dispensation of justice.

Responding to questions on patriarchy and succession patterns in Nigeria’s judiciary, National Secretary of the Nigeria Bar Association, Joyce Oduah, FICMC who appeared on the same program confirmed that there were indeed other forms of violence even in the judicial sector as reflected in the cases of Justice Asabe Karatu of Kebbi State and Justice Beatrice Iliya of Gombe state who were both qualified to be sworn in as Chief Judges of their states but were inordinately sidelined in favour of their junior male colleagues.

Oduah however stated that the Nigeria Bar Association was working assiduously to stop the trend and that the NBA, led by President Olumide Akpata ensured that efforts by the Cross River government to sideline Justice Akon Bassey Ikpeme for her junior male colleague, Justice Maurice Eneji was thwarted and stopped.

The program which aired on 6th May, 2021 was a no-holds-barred intergenerational discussion and had on the same forum Alfred Amaechi Esq the Head of Chambers, MIVE Legals, and Jessica Adesanya, Presenter, Heroes & Sheroes. Amaechi decried the wrong wiring of males that enabled violence against women and traced the root causes to the manipulative reading of culture, biology and religion noting that the family had a huge role to play in deconstructing myths and males need to channel their thought patterns to accepting that females and males are equal in essence.

On her part, Jessica Adesanya Esq pointed the need for females to prioritize their safety and to know when to leave so they can live stating that mental, financial and all-around emancipation were key to females living their best lives.

The House of Justice program is a weekly law and justice international syndicate that airs on the HOJ Radio/TV Cable Network. It is hosted by Gloria Mabeiam Ballason.
